Indore: Corona continues to wreak havoc in many districts of Madhya Pradesh. The most patients of Corona have been found in Indore. After unlocking, the number of positive patients has increased once again in Indore on Tuesday. According to the bulletin issued late last night, 1687 samples were examined out of which 44 positive patients have been found. That is, the infection rate is 2.6 percent. Apart from this, the death toll has reached 182 with the confirmation of 4 deaths. According to the report, now the total number of infected people in the city has reached 4134, while 904 active cases remain.

However, out of these 1631 sample reports have been found negative while 12 are repeat samples. According to the report, not a single sample was rejected on Tuesday, while a large number of sample rejections were being reported by Monday.
